French Bulldog vs Soft Coated Wheaten Terrier
French Bulldog
Known for being adaptable, playful, the French Bulldog has won hearts worldwide.
The French Bulldog has enjoyed a surge in popularity. The adaptable Frenchie is the ideal companion for city dwellers—they don't need a lot of space and are content with short walks and indoor play.
Soft Coated Wheaten Terrier
One of the best family dogs \u2014 happy, friendly and endlessly patient with kids.
The Wheaten is an Irish farm dog known for its soft, silky coat and exuberant 'Wheaten greeting' (jumping).
Side-by-Side Comparison
| Trait | French Bulldog | Soft Coated Wheaten Terrier |
|---|---|---|
| Size | Small | Medium |
| Lifespan | 10-12 years | 12-14 years |
| Energy Level | Low | High |
| Grooming Needs | Very Low | High |
| Trainability | Moderate | Moderate |
| Kid-Friendly | High | Very High |
| Apartment Suitable | Very High | High |
| Sociability | Very High | Very High |
| Barking Level | Low | Moderate |
